Understanding the Concept of Ventilated Facades
Ventilated facades represent a revolutionary approach in modern architecture. They consist of an outer layer that allows for air circulation, thus preventing moisture buildup and enhancing energy efficiency.
The Structure of a Ventilated Facade
The structure typically comprises several layers:
1. Outer Layer: This is the visible part of the facade, often constructed from aluminum panels that can be customized in various colors and finishes.
2. Air Gap: This space between the outer layer and the building structure allows for airflow, helping to regulate temperature.
3. Insulation Layer: Positioned behind the air gap, this layer enhances thermal performance and energy efficiency.
4. Internal Wall: The innermost layer, providing structural support and further insulation.
Benefits of Using Aluminum in Facade Design
Aluminum is a popular choice for facade panels due to its unique properties:
Lightweight: Aluminum panels are significantly lighter than other materials, making them easier to transport and install.
Corrosion Resistance: Aluminum’s natural resistance to corrosion ensures longevity, reducing maintenance costs.
Aesthetic Flexibility: Available in a variety of finishes and colors, aluminum can be tailored to fit any architectural style.

Enhancing Energy Efficiency
One of the primary benefits of using ventilated aluminum facade panels is the enhancement of energy efficiency. By facilitating air circulation, these panels help regulate the internal temperature of skyscrapers, reducing reliance on air conditioning systems.
How Airflow Affects Temperature Control
The air gap in a ventilated facade allows for natural convection. As warm air rises and escapes through the upper part of the facade, cooler air is drawn in from below, creating a continuous airflow. This process helps maintain a stable indoor climate, ultimately leading to lower energy consumption.

Reducing Carbon Footprint
By improving energy efficiency and reducing the need for artificial heating and cooling, ventilated facades contribute to lower carbon emissions. This aligns with global efforts to tackle climate change and promote sustainable building practices.
Utilizing Recyclable Materials
Aluminum is a highly recyclable material. The use of aluminum in facade panels not only supports sustainable sourcing but also aligns with circular economy principles.
